How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wheeling?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Wheeling Studio Apartments | $668 | $442 | $1,028 |
| Wheeling 1 Bedroom Apartments | $750 | $596 | $1,096 |
Wheeling 2 Bedroom Apartments | $908 | $600 | $1,500 |
| Wheeling 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,107 | $875 | $1,600 |
| Wheeling 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,203 | $800 | $1,663 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Wheeling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Wheeling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Wheeling is $908.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Wheeling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Wheeling is a 836 square feet unit starting from $940 at Briarcliff Manor Apartments and Townhomes.
What is the average size for Wheeling 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Wheeling is currently 1,033 sq ft.
